Students from Archbishop Molloy are at Magnificat Farm in Kentucky this week for a Mission Trip. They celebrated Mass one evening this week in the Three Violets Chapel which was built by Marist Young Adults on previous trips.

ABOUT THE FARM:

Located near in Jackson, KY, Magnificat Farm provides groups and individuals throughout our Province with the opportunity for an Appalachian solidarity experience. Lay Marists Ellen and Josh Van Cleef continue to invite fellow Marists to encounter God in the local people and the natural beauty of the local area.

Groups enjoy weeklong service experiences assisting local families to overcome many challenging realities. Participants stay at Magnificat Farm and also learn about the area's rich history and culture. Hiking at the nearby Red River Gorge and trail-building on the farm's property help visitors enjoy Our Common Home. Individuals are also welcome to book a private reflective retreat in the hermitage on property while soaking in the beautiful surroundings.
